Transaction 296c6334daa01fdb1f0dfc3ab8d77156a3d5c212850f3751f8d15958669ec1d9

block
578860bba481996d6db4c59b30ea6cb9f254b2474774a3d76b5aff0ed313c23d

1 Input

12 Outputs